Subject[PATCH v2 1/3] perf test: Pass the verbose option to shell tests
From
Having a verbose option will allow shell tests to provide extra failure
details when the fail or skip.

Signed-off-by: Ian Rogers <irogers@google.com>
---
tools/perf/tests/builtin-test.c | 7 +++++--
1 file changed, 5 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/tools/perf/tests/builtin-test.c b/tools/perf/tests/builtin-test.c
index cbbfe48ab802..e1ed60567b2f 100644
--- a/tools/perf/tests/builtin-test.c
+++ b/tools/perf/tests/builtin-test.c
@@ -577,10 +577,13 @@ struct shell_test {
static int shell_test__run(struct test *test, int subdir __maybe_unused)
{
int err;
- char script[PATH_MAX];
+ char script[PATH_MAX + 3];
struct shell_test *st = test->priv;

- path__join(script, sizeof(script), st->dir, st->file);
+ path__join(script, sizeof(script) - 3, st->dir, st->file);
+
+ if (verbose)
+ strncat(script, " -v", sizeof(script) - strlen(script) - 1);

err = system(script);
if (!err)
